A gay rights group embarked on a cross-country bus tour of 19 colleges with policies against homosexuality this spring. The group, Soulforce, calls their seven-week trip the Equality Ride and says it is modeled after the anti-segregation Freedom Rides of 1961.

As they visited the mostly Christian schools, the group talked about experiences of facing hate and why they believe the Bible accepts homosexuality. All of the riders are under 26 and about half are Christian.
